An account of Cheltenham from its earliest mention to the town as it is at the beginning of the 21st century. Illustrated with a wide range of photographs and other images, this informative work should appeal to all Cheltonians with an interest in how their town has got to where it is today.

Robin Brooks is a freelance writer who lives in Cheltenham. His work includes plays for Radio 4, newspaper and magazine features, books, video scripts and commercial copywriting. Robin writes regularly on local interest and nostalgia for the Gloucestershire Echo and the Gloucester Citizen.
